Output 61ea368ec325d109b832a48315181ce94fe648501f0063c95ead407363181810:1

value
87482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e99ab460aa80466828993ed7d38a3a572095e2 OP_EQUAL
address
3DMMb22hWnQ2VgeGNhyaeiGwMPjYZavLTX
transaction
61ea368ec325d109b832a48315181ce94fe648501f0063c95ead407363181810
spent
true